谐波危害对于设备的运行是非常大的,它能降低电能的生产、传输和利用效率,使电气设备过热、产生振动和噪声,干扰信号传输,加速绝缘老化,缩短设备使用寿命,甚至引发故障或烧毁。(剩余9993字)
